diff --git a/js/libs/ui-shared/src/select/SingleSelect.tsx b/js/libs/ui-shared/src/select/SingleSelect.tsx index 6df6bfeec45..b635c0ab3ef 100644 --- a/js/libs/ui-shared/src/select/SingleSelect.tsx +++ b/js/libs/ui-shared/src/select/SingleSelect.tsx @@ -21,6 +21,7 @@ export const SingleSelect = ({ maxHeight, toggleIcon, className, + isDisabled, children, ...props }: SingleSelectProps) => { @@ -69,6 +70,7 @@ export const SingleSelect = ({ isExpanded={isOpen} aria-label={props["aria-label"]} icon={toggleIcon} + isDisabled={isDisabled} isFullWidth > {childArray.find((c) => c.props.value === selections)?.props diff --git a/js/libs/ui-shared/src/select/TypeaheadSelect.tsx b/js/libs/ui-shared/src/select/TypeaheadSelect.tsx index 144de178cdd..08d9c344eb7 100644 --- a/js/libs/ui-shared/src/select/TypeaheadSelect.tsx +++ b/js/libs/ui-shared/src/select/TypeaheadSelect.tsx @@ -37,6 +37,7 @@ export const TypeaheadSelect = ({ chipGroupComponent, chipGroupProps, footer, + isDisabled, children, ...rest }: KeycloakSelectProps) => { @@ -124,6 +125,7 @@ export const TypeaheadSelect = ({ variant="typeahead" onClick={() => onToggle?.(true)} icon={toggleIcon} + isDisabled={isDisabled} isExpanded={rest.isOpen} isFullWidth status={validated === "error" ? MenuToggleStatus.danger : undefined}